Zynga is an American game development company that employs around 3,000 people. It is known for its games on the Facebook platform and mobile applications. It was founded in 2007 by a team of six entrepreneurs. It has been owned by Take-Two Interactive since 2022.

Meaning and History

Zynga Logo History

Initially, the company’s emblem had nothing to do with the world of video games and was rather personal. The history of its appearance is connected with Mark Pincus, the company’s CEO’s pet. His bulldog named Zinga tragically died, and Pincus named the company in memory of the pet. Later, the concept of the logo changed, and the image was slightly adjusted. However, the dog and its name have forever remained in the history of the brand and its sign.

What is Zynga?

A creator of video games known to Facebook users for Zynga Poker, Farmville, and CityVille. By 2010, 10% of internet users worldwide had played the company’s games. The headquarters is located in San Francisco. The firm generates income by selling in-game advertising.

2007 – 2012

Zynga Logo 2007

The first emblem is a red shadow of a dog and an inscription. The outline makes it easy to identify the breed of bulldog. The red gradient changes from light at the bottom to dark at the top, as if an eternal flame of memory is burning inside the image, illuminating the surrounding night.

The choice reflects attachment, sorrow, and love.

The dog also became the prototype of one of the first life games purchased by the company – YoVille, where the player can create an avatar, enter a virtual world, and start a home, family, pet, and so on.

2012 – today

Zynga Logo

At the end of 2011, the company listed its shares on the NASDAQ and attracted 1 billion in investments, leading to an expansion of staff and growth opportunities.

In 2012, as part of the development process and transition from private ownership, the emblem underwent rebranding and changed its appearance. In the modern sign, the image of the dog and the name are executed in white color on a red rectangular background.

The shades lack an element of sadness. The symbol is ceremonial, bright, and bold. White reflects renewal, a fresh outlook on the company’s development, and the emergence of new products.

The dog has lost its resemblance to a bulldog. The touching story behind the name remained unknown to most users. Therefore, they couldn’t appreciate the theme of attachment between the bulldog and the owner. And the dog subconsciously got associated with fighting breeds and aggression. Therefore, the contours were adjusted, increasing the dog’s similarity with more friendly breeds.

The dog embodies playfulness, friendship, and loyalty in the modern emblem. The dog invites you to play as if having brought a ball. The company offers new games, never leaves its consumers, and is ready for communication. For instance, the early product YoVille had to be switched across several platforms, but the company made every effort to preserve the fan accounts before the game was shut down.

Interestingly, the changes did not benefit the company. A year after going public, the company lost 70% of its value, and Mark Pincus, the owner of the bulldog and the company’s CEO, stepped down. Several consecutive years showed deteriorating indicators, and eventually, the company was sold.

Font and Colors

The red color speaks of popularity. Two years after its foundation, 40 million people played the company’s games. Farmville was visited by up to 10 million daily; a year later, it was played by 80 million. In CityVille, 16 million people logged in every day. Therefore, the red color of the background reflects the sharp rise in interest in the company’s products and the love of the users. The white color speaks of updates, constant forward motion, and the development of new games.

The font resembles Esm Black or Halcom, but it transforms the first inscription with a change of the letter “a.” The glyphs of the modern emblem’s inscription have gained greater simplicity. The absence of uppercase brings the developer closer to users, indicating the ease and accessibility of the games.
